Why reliability matters in healthcare labeling
In medical and laboratory settings, labeling is more than a convenience—it’s part of safe handling and accurate identification. When labels smudge or fade, teams can waste time rechecking information and risk misidentification. Choosing a printer built for consistent output supports dependable workflows across busy shifts.
Trust in labeling also connects to compliance expectations and internal quality standards. Facilities often rely on labels to maintain traceability for samples, reagents, and equipment. If a printer produces uneven alignment or inconsistent ink density, barcodes and text can become difficult to scan. Quality features to look for in an asset tracking printer
When selecting a printer, prioritize features that protect print clarity from start to finish. Strong thermal performance helps deliver crisp text and sharp barcode lines that scanners can read reliably. Consider how you will track devices like infusion pumps, monitors, centrifuges, and lab instruments, each of which may require a stable label that stays legible through cleaning routines. Quality materials and consistent print performance reduce the likelihood of peeling edges and fading. When labeling remains readable over time, audits and inventory checks become faster and more accurate.
Building consistent workflows with dependable print output
Trusted labeling comes from consistent production, not just occasional good prints. Standardizing templates for patient-related components, reagent storage, and equipment status improves accuracy because staff don’t have to reinvent label layouts. Consistent output also makes it easier to train new team members on a repeatable labeling process.
It’s also important to think about how labels will be handled after printing. In healthcare environments, labels often face temperature changes, frequent handling, and exposure to cleaning procedures. Selecting a printer that pairs well with appropriate thermal label stocks supports stronger durability and legibility. That way, labels continue to communicate the right information during setup, storage, and follow-up tasks.
